In -depth understanding of the technical implementation of AndroidX Preference framework The AndroidX Preference framework is a technical solution for creating and managing user preferences in Android applications.It provides a library that is easy to use and scalable, allowing developers to quickly build a setting interface with consistent appearance and functions. Implementation points: 1. Configuration dependencies: Add the following dependencies in the application built.gradle file to introduce the AndroidX Preference library: implementation 'androidx.preference:preference:1.1.1' 2. Create Settings interface: Create one or more Preference XML files in the Res/XML directory to define the structure and content of the setting interface.The XML files can contain elements such as Preference, PreferenceCategory, and PreferenceScreen. They represent the root elements of settings, categories, and the entire settings interface. For example, the following is an example of a Preference XML file that contains a single SwitchPreference: <PreferenceScreen xmlns:android="http://schemas.android.com/apk/res/android"> <SwitchPreference android:key="pref_key_enable_notification" Android: Title = "Enable Notification" Android: Summary = "Notification of the application after enabling" android:defaultValue="true" /> </PreferenceScreen> 3. Create PreferenceFragment: Create a class that inherits from PreferenceFragmentCompat and realizes the logic of setting interface in it.PreferenceFragmentCompat is a Fragment subclass in the AndroidX library, which is specially used to display the setting interface. For example, the following is an example of a PreferenceFragmentCompat: public class MySettingsFragment extends PreferenceFragmentCompat { @Override public void onCreatePreferences(Bundle savedInstanceState, String rootKey) { setPreferencesFromResource(R.xml.settings_preferences, rootKey); } } 4. Display the settings interface in the main Activity: In the application of the main Activity, use FragmentManager to add PreferenceFragment to the main interface. For example, the following is an example code that adds MySettingsfragment to MainActivity: public class MainActivity extends AppCompatActivity { @Override protected void onCreate(Bundle savedInstanceState) { super.onCreate(savedInstanceState); setContentView(R.layout.activity_main); if (savedInstanceState == null) { getSupportFragmentManager().beginTransaction() .replace(R.id.container, new MySettingsFragment()) .commit(); } } } Through the above steps, the application will display a setting interface with SWITCHPREFERENCE, and the state where the preference settings is changed will be automatically saved to SharedPreferences. The key behind the technical implementation of the AndroidX Preference framework is the bottom -layer SharedPreferences class.The framework is assigned the unique key to each Preference and associates with SharedPreferences in order to display and change the preference settings in the settings interface.When the preference settings are changed, the framework will automatically update the corresponding SharedPreferences value and notify the relevant components. In summary, the AndroidX Preference framework has greatly simplified the process of developers managing user preference settings by providing an easy -to -use API and a mechanism of the underlying SharedPreferences.Developers can add more types of preferences according to their needs, and modify the appearance and behavior of the setting interface according to their needs.
